https://bugzilla.redhat.com/show_bug.cgi?id=835015 --- Comment #6 from Mario Blättermann <mario.blaettermann@xxxxxxxxx> --- Scratch build: http://koji.fedoraproject.org/koji/taskinfo?taskID=4438643 $ rpmlint -i -v * xmonad-log-applet.src: I: checking xmonad-log-applet.src: W: spelling-error %description -l en_US workspaces -> work spaces, work-spaces, works paces The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et.src: W: spelling-error %description -l en_US hs -> HS, sh, gs The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et.src: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) xmonad-log-applet.src: I: checking-url https://github.com/downloads/alexkay/xmonad-log-applet/xmonad-log-applet-2.0.0.tar.gz (timeout 10 seconds) xmonad-log-applet-debuginfo.i686: I: checking xmonad-log-applet-debuginfo.i686: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) xmonad-log-applet-debuginfo.x86_64: I: checking xmonad-log-applet-debuginfo.x86_64: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) xmonad-log-applet-gnome.i686: I: checking xmonad-log-applet-gnome.i686: W: spelling-error %description -l en_US workspaces -> work spaces, work-spaces, works paces The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-gnome.i686: W: spelling-error %description -l en_US hs -> HS, sh, gs The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-gnome.i686: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) xmonad-log-applet-gnome.x86_64: I: checking xmonad-log-applet-gnome.x86_64: W: spelling-error %description -l en_US workspaces -> work spaces, work-spaces, works paces The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-gnome.x86_64: W: spelling-error %description -l en_US hs -> HS, sh, gs The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-gnome.x86_64: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) xmonad-log-applet.spec: I: checking-url https://github.com/downloads/alexkay/xmonad-log-applet/xmonad-log-applet-2.0.0.tar.gz (timeout 10 seconds) xmonad-log-applet-xfce.i686: I: checking xmonad-log-applet-xfce.i686: W: spelling-error %description -l en_US workspaces -> work spaces, work-spaces, works paces The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-xfce.i686: W: spelling-error %description -l en_US hs -> HS, sh, gs The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-xfce.i686: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) xmonad-log-applet-xfce.x86_64: I: checking xmonad-log-applet-xfce.x86_64: W: spelling-error %description -l en_US workspaces -> work spaces, work-spaces, works paces The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-xfce.x86_64: W: spelling-error %description -l en_US hs -> HS, sh, gs The value of this tag appears to be misspelled. Please double-check. xmonad-log-applet-xfce.x86_64: I: checking-url https://github.com/alexkay/xmonad-log-applet (timeout 10 seconds) 7 packages and 1 specfiles checked; 0 errors, 10 warnings. A few spelling errors, to be ignored. There are still some problems: All entries in %doc and the png file appear in both packages. This will cause a package conflict if someone tries to install both. My proposal: Put the mentioned files in the base package (which actually doesn't exist yet) and don't forget to let it be required by both subpackages. The -gnome package pulls only libpanel-applet-4.so.0 as a dependency, means that the folder %{_datadir}/gnome-panel/4.0/applets/ needs to be owned. Add gnome-panel manually, which solves this problem. The same in the -xfce package, which needs xfce4-panel as a runtime requirement. After all, shouldn't be Xmonad to be added as a dependency to the main package? Maybe we need a way to force the user to don't install the base package only, which wouldn't make sense. Either -gnome or -xfce should be needed. My idea: Add a "Provides: xmonad-log-applet-foo" to both packages and vice versa a "Requires: xmonad-log-applet-foo" to the main package. But I don't know if Yum can solve this correctly. I assume that the user will be asked for installing each of the packages. -- You are receiving this mail because: You are on the CC list for the bug. _______________________________________________ package-review mailing list package-review@xxxxxxxxxxxxxxxxxxxxxxx https://admin.fedoraproject.org/mailman/listinfo/package-review